On Mon, Jul 24, 2017 at 01:55:10PM +0000, Pierre Yves MORDRET wrote:
> >> +
> >> + res =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
> >> + if (!res)
> >> + return -ENODEV;
> >> +
> >> + iomem = devm_ioremap_resource(&pdev->dev, res);
> >> + if (!iomem)
> >> + return -ENOMEM;
> >> +
> >> + spin_lock_init(&stm32_dmamux->lock);
> >> +
> >> + stm32_dmamux->clk = devm_clk_get(&pdev->dev, NULL);
> >> + if (IS_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k)) {
> >> + dev_info(&pdev->dev, "Missing controller clock\n");
> >
> > Can you check for EPROBE_DEFER and print only for if that is not the error
> > otherwise we end up sapmming with defered probe issues
> >
>
> This is what you meant ?
> if (IS_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k) != EPROBE_DEFER) {
> dev_info(&pdev->dev, "Missing controller clock\n");
> return PTR_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k);
> }
>
> OR
>
> if (IS_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k)) {
> if (IS_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k) != EPROBE_DEFER)
> dev_info(&pdev->dev, "Missing controller clock\n");
> return PTR_ERR(stm32_dmamux->clk);
> }
This one please
